Dynamics of gene expression under feedback

Abstract

Gene expression is a stochastic process governed by the presence of specific transcription factors. Here we study the dynamics of gene expression in the presence of feedback, where a gene regulates its own expression. The nonlinear coupling between input and output of gene expression can generate a dynamics different from simple scenarios such as the Poisson process. This is exemplified by our findings for the time intervals over which genes are transcriptionally active and inactive. We apply our results to the lac system in E. coli, where parametric inference on experimental data results in a broad distribution of gene activity intervals.
